Frimpong in Plaza de Cibeles

Madrid - Spain

The most beautiful of the many grand squares in Madrid is the Plaza de Cibeles.
The heavily trafficed square is surrounded by majestic buildings.
At its center is the Fuente de la Cibeles.
This fountain, named after Cibele (or Ceres), roman goddess of nature,
is seen as one of Madrid's most important symbols.
The Cibeles fountain depicts the goddess in a chariot pulled by two lions.
The fountain was built between 1777 and 1782 by Ventura Rodriguez.
Whenever the local football team Real Madrid wins a cup,
fans flock around the fountain to celebrate.
